Child rescues mother, sister after crash

Published: May 16, 2007

A 9-year-old boy reacted bravely last weekend after his family was in a car accident in Missouri, freeing his baby sister and getting help for his mother.

The St. Louis Post-Dispatch said Tuesday after Chase Ringwall’s mother lost control of their family car and the vehicle flipped onto its roof, he managed to help his sister escape and seek out assistance.

The 9-year-old said the most curious aspect of Saturday’s accident in Jefferson County was that his little sister Maya cooperated in the escape from the damaged vehicle.

“I was so surprised I didn’t cry, because I wanted to the whole time,” the child hero said. “But I’m even more surprised that Maya cooperated. She never, ever, ever, ever cooperates with me.”

After being unable to free his mother, Susan Ringwall, the brave child stopped a couple passing by who helped the trapped parent get free.

The Post-Dispatch said all three family members were treated for their injuries and released.
